Large businesses often grapple with significant energy consumption. Harnessing automation presents a viable solution to reduce energy waste and obtain substantial cost savings. By deploying smart technologies, businesses can improve energy efficiency across diverse operations.

Automation enables real-time tracking of energy usage, identifying areas that consumption can be trimmed. Intelligent systems can self-sufficiently adjust lighting, HVAC equipment, and other energy-intensive processes based on occupancy patterns.

This proactive strategy not only diminishes energy bills but also aids to a more eco-friendly enterprise.

Large Business Energy Efficiency: Streamlining with Intelligent Automation

Many large businesses are increasingly recognizing the significant benefits of energy efficiency. Not only does it minimize operational costs, but it also contributes to a more sustainable future. Intelligent automation is emerging as a powerful tool for streamlining these efforts and reaching substantial energy savings. By automating various processes, businesses can track energy consumption in real-time, identify areas of loss, and execute targeted strategies to optimize energy efficiency.

  • Intelligent automation can leverage data analytics to reveal patterns and trends in energy usage, allowing businesses to make intelligent decisions about energy management.
  • Intelligent systems can control lighting, HVAC, and other building systems based on occupancy and external conditions, reducing energy waste.
  • By optimizing routine tasks such as equipment maintenance and performance monitoring, businesses can allocate resources to more strategic initiatives related to energy efficiency.
